Understanding Hyperglycemia and Diabetes: A Crucial Distinction for Your Health In the realm of health, terms like hyperglycemia and diabetes are often used interchangeably, leading to confusion. However, understanding the precise relationship between these two conditions is vital for effective health management and prevention. While hyperglycemia is a symptom, diabetes is a chronic disease. This article aims to clarify the differences, connections, and implications for individuals in India. What is Hyperglycemia? Hyperglycemia, in simple terms, means having high blood sugar levels. Glucose, a type of sugar, is the primary source of energy for our body's cells. It enters the bloodstream after we eat, and the hormone insulin helps it move from the blood into the cells. When there isn't enough insulin, or if the body can't use insulin effectively, glucose builds up in the bloodstream, leading to hyperglycemia. Normal blood sugar levels fluctuate throughout the day. After a meal, they might rise to around 140 mg/dL, which is considered normal. However, persistent high levels are a cause for concern. What is Diabetes? Diabetes mellitus is a chronic metabolic disorder characterized by persistently high blood glucose levels. This occurs because the body either doesn't produce enough insulin (Type 1 diabetes) or the body's cells don't respond properly to the insulin produced (Type 2 diabetes and gestational diabetes). Over time, high blood sugar levels in diabetes can damage nerves, blood vessels, and organs. The Connection: Hyperglycemia as a Symptom of Diabetes The most significant connection between hyperglycemia and diabetes is that hyperglycemia is the primary symptom of diabetes. Persistent high blood sugar levels are a hallmark sign of both Type 1 and Type 2 diabetes. However, it's crucial to remember that not everyone experiencing hyperglycemia has diabetes. Symptoms of Hyperglycemia and Diabetes Symptoms can vary in intensity and may not always be obvious, often being detected during routine check-ups. However, when present, they can include: Increased thirst (polydipsia) Frequent urination (polyuria) Increased hunger (polyphagia) Unexplained weight loss Fatigue or tiredness Blurred vision Slow-healing sores or frequent infections Headaches For Type 1 diabetes , symptoms often appear rapidly and can be more severe. In addition to the above, symptoms might include: Nausea and vomiting Abdominal pain Fruity breath odor Confusion For Type 2 diabetes , symptoms usually develop gradually and may be subtle. They can include all the general hyperglycemia symptoms, and sometimes, the condition is only diagnosed when complications arise. Causes of Hyperglycemia Hyperglycemia can occur with or without diabetes. The causes differ: Causes of Hyperglycemia in People WITHOUT Diabetes: Dietary Factors: Consuming a large amount of sugar or carbohydrates in a single meal. Stress: Physical or emotional stress can trigger the release of hormones that raise blood sugar. Illness or Infection: The body's response to illness can increase blood sugar. Certain Medications: Steroids, some diuretics, and other medications can affect blood sugar levels. Pancreatitis: Inflammation of the pancreas can impair insulin production. Endocrine Disorders: Conditions like Cushing's syndrome or acromegaly. In these cases, hyperglycemia is often temporary and resolves once the underlying cause is treated. Causes of Hyperglycemia in People WITH Diabetes: The primary cause is the body's inability to produce or effectively use insulin: Type 1 Diabetes: The immune system mistakenly attacks and destroys the insulin-producing beta cells in the pancreas. Type 2 Diabetes: The body becomes resistant to insulin, and the pancreas may not produce enough insulin to compensate. Medication Issues: Taking too little insulin, skipping doses, or taking incorrect doses of insulin or diabetes medication. Dietary Intake: Not adjusting insulin or medication to match carbohydrate intake. Lack of Physical Activity: Exercise helps the body use insulin more effectively. Illness or Stress: Similar to those without diabetes, these can exacerbate high blood sugar. Diagnosis Diagnosing hyperglycemia and diabetes involves blood glucose tests: Fasting Blood Sugar Test: Measures blood sugar after an overnight fast (at least 8 hours). A level below 99 mg/dL is normal. 100-125 mg/dL may indicate prediabetes, and 126 mg/dL or higher on two separate tests suggests diabetes. Random Blood Sugar Test: Measures blood sugar at any time, regardless of when you last ate. A level over 200 mg/dL suggests diabetes. A1C Test: Measures your average blood sugar level over the past 2-3 months. An A1C of 6.5% or higher typically indicates diabetes. If diabetes is suspected, your doctor will conduct further tests to confirm the diagnosis and determine the type of diabetes. Treatment and Management The approach to managing hyperglycemia and diabetes depends on the underlying cause: For Hyperglycemia without Diabetes: Treatment focuses on addressing the root cause. This might involve dietary changes, managing stress, treating infections, or adjusting medications under medical supervision. For Diabetes: Management is a lifelong commitment and includes: Blood Sugar Monitoring: Regularly checking blood glucose levels. Healthy Diet: Focusing on balanced nutrition, controlling carbohydrate intake, and choosing whole foods. Regular Exercise: Aiming for at least 150 minutes of moderate-intensity aerobic activity per week. Medications: Oral medications or insulin injections as prescribed by a doctor. Weight Management: Achieving and maintaining a healthy weight. Adequate Sleep: Aiming for 7-9 hours of quality sleep per night. Prevention While Type 1 diabetes cannot be prevented, the onset and progression of Type 2 diabetes can often be delayed or prevented through lifestyle modifications: Maintain a healthy weight.
